WebIn ancient Rome, childbirth was a hazardous event for both mother and child with high rates of infant and maternal mortality. Traditional Roman medicine centred on folklore and religious practices, but with the development of Hippocratic medicine came significant advances in the care of women during pregnancy and confinement. About 287 000 women died during and following pregnancy and childbirth in 2024. Almost 95% of all maternal deaths occurred in low and lower middle-income countries in 2024, and most could have been prevented.
